Understanding Limited Liability Companies

LLCs, also known as Limited Liability Companies, represent a well-liked business structure in the United States that merges the agility of a partnership with the financial protection of a corporate entity. An LLC permits its proprietors, referred to as members, to shield their personal assets from the company's liabilities and responsibilities. This indicates that if the company faces legal issues or insolvency, stakeholders are typically not personally responsible for the financial obligations incurred by the LLC.

One of the primary advantages of forming an Limited Liability Company is its managerial agility. LLCs are not obligated to adhere to the identical procedures as corporations, such as holding annual assemblies or maintaining extensive records. This streamlining makes it simpler for entrepreneurs to oversee their companies while yet enjoying the advantages of limited liability. Furthermore, the earnings and losses of an Limited Liability Company can be passed directly to the members, resulting in a single layer of tax responsibility.

An Limited Liability Company can be established by any individual, and the process involves filing the business with the designated state authorities. Various states have their own rules and fees associated with the formation of LLCs, leading to variations in how businesses can be created. This is where resources such as an Limited Liability Company search or a business entity search become important, enabling business owners and investors to check the existence of an Limited Liability Company as part of their due diligence. Methods for LLC Company Searches

One effective method for conducting an Limited Liability Company company search is through state government websites. Every region in the USA typically has a state agency or a related agency that maintains enterprise records. By accessing these authorized websites, users can get searchable databases where they can input details such as the firm name or license number. This method confirms that the details retrieved is precise and timely.

Another approach is to use web-based commercial directories and business databases. These services aggregate information from various sources and provide comprehensive details about LLCs, including their creation dates, statuses, and registered authorities. Examples of such directories include D&B and YellowBook. These resources can be particularly helpful for identifying companies that operate in multiple states or for collecting additional information that may not be available exclusively from state websites.

Lastly, hiring expert services or using specialized LLC search tools can enhance the process. These services often offer more sophisticated search capabilities, such as executing bulk searches or providing analysis into corporate structures and ownership. While this method may entail a cost, it can save time and provide comprehensive information, making it ideal for companies or individuals needing in-depth investigations into numerous companies.

Typical Difficulties in LLC Investigations

When performing an LLC search, a significant of the most challenging issues is the variability of regional regulations. Each state in the USA has its unique set of regulations and databases for LLC registrations, which can lead to variations in the information accessible. This can create uncertainty for individuals trying to verify the validity or standing of a business, especially if they are unfamiliar with specific state requirements. The absence of a centralized system means that users often have to navigate multiple state websites, that are often not intuitive or current.

A further obstacle is the potential for incomplete or outdated information. Business organizations can change names, statuses, or leadership over time, and if these updates are not promptly reflected in state databases, people searching for LLC data may encounter inconsistencies. This can hinder due diligence processes, especially for investors or partners who depend on accurate data to make informed choices. Furthermore, the possibility of encountering fraudulent or inactive entities can lead to misallocated resources and false trust.

Privacy concerns also impact in the difficulties faced during LLC investigations. Many states have implemented measures to safeguard the privacy of business owners, making it difficult to obtain detailed data about a company and its members. While the intention behind such measures is to safeguard personal data, it can hinder the search procedure for entities seeking clarity. As a result, those looking for thorough company entity investigations may find themselves restricted in their capacity to gather essential insights.
